Overview
Serving 457 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Lorain Preparatory Academy 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Ohio for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 17% (which is lower than the Ohio state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 26% (which is lower than the Ohio state average of 60%).
The student:teacher ratio of 46:1 is higher than the Ohio state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 79%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Ohio state average of 34% (majority Black and Hispanic).
Serving 815 students in grades Kindergarten-12, Horizon Science Academy Lorain 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Ohio for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 26% (which is lower than the Ohio state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 40% (which is lower than the Ohio state average of 60%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is lower than the Ohio state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 78%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Ohio state average of 34% (majority Black and Hispanic).
